Dinesh Vijan hit bull’s eye with his very first film as producer of Being Cyrus. He’s now launched a production company along with buddy and colleague Saif Ali Khan called Illuminati Films.

Illuminati Films is all set to release their maiden venture Love Aaj Kal, in association with Eros International.

Directed by  Imtiaz Ali, it is one of the much awaited releases of the year. The film stars Saif Ali Khan, Deepika Padukoue, Rishi Kapoor, Neetu Singh and Rahul Khanna.

In this conversation with Businessofcinema.com, Vijan, whose excitement is clearly visible, speaks about Illuminati Films, his partner Saif, Love Aaj Kal, his director and the entire experience of making Love Aaj Kal…

Excerpts:

Since you are so upbeat about Love Aaj Kal, let’s start with the film. Tell us where the film has been shot?
We started the film in London and moved to San Francisco then came back from there and started the marathon India schedule. The movie has been shot in places like Kolkatta, Delhi, Patiala, Mandawa in Rajasthan, and Mumbai.

What is Love Aaj Kal all about?
The film has two chapters one is a contemporary love story,  which is Love Aaj set across London, San Francisco and Delhi and there is the 1965 portion set across Delhi and Kolkatta

How did you come up with the title Love Aaj Kal?
We took some time to decide on the title. It was initially just production number one and then it was called Aaj Kal. Then we felt something was missing so Love got added to that, which sounds better and also sums up the film as in Love Aaj and Love Kal.

How did you zero in on Imtiaz Ali to direct the first film for Illuminati?
We couldn’t have asked for a better director to start our production house with. Imtiaz is a great guy, very easy to work with. The dialogues of this film are unique and fresh. I had met Imtiaz after Socha Na Tha, even before Jab We Met became big. Saif and I spoke about him and we met and decided he would be the one to direct our first film.

How has the whole experience been shooting this film?
Love Aaj Kal marked the beginning of many things – first collaboration with Saif, birth of Illuminati Films and building the Illuminati team. We chose approach, sincerity and right attitude over experience, we wanted to develop our own people because those are the people who are going to stay with us.

What really stays with me is the way different people, different teams across three countries: UK, US and within India aligned themselves over email, long distance calls and of course on the ground to make this film happen. At one point schedules were being decided over conference calls with the director in London, crew in India and the production team in San Francisco. It was a really memorable experience.

We are one film old today and the whole Illuminati team has learnt a lot from this film.

How is it working with Saif as a partner?
Saif is a dear friend. We met professionally and we had professional equations even before we became friends. We have clear departments. The business side is taken care of by me, creatively he’s very good with the handling of the publicity like creating the promo and the posters… that’s what he enjoys. There is no duplication between what I do and what he does. I can’t do what he does and what I do is something I don’t think he wants to do. We work well as a team.

What are your future plans for Illuminati? Has Imtiaz signed a three film deal as is the norm these days?
We do not believe in signing a three or four film contracts with anyone. We will be looking at working with other directors too in the future. At Illuminati we offer a great atmosphere to work in.

Our next project Agent Vinod is slated to go on floors by September and we plan to release it around June – July 2010. We also have some other films in the pipeline. There’s a film by Homi Adjania after Agent Vinod.
